Verse 22:78 in Context

Translator Abdel Haleem
74 مَا قَدَرُوا۟ ٱللَّهَ حَقَّ قَدۡرِهِۦۤۚ إِنَّ ٱللَّهَ لَقَوِیٌّ عَزِیزٌ ۝٧٤ mā qadarū l-laha ḥaqqa qadrihi inna l-laha laqawiyyun ʿazīzu They have no grasp of God’s true measure: God is truly most strong and mighty 75 ٱللَّهُ یَصۡطَفِی مِنَ ٱلۡمَلَـٰۤىِٕكَةِ رُسُلࣰا وَمِنَ ٱلنَّاسِۚ إِنَّ ٱللَّهَ سَمِیعُۢ بَصِیرࣱ ۝٧٥ al-lahu yaṣṭafī mina l-malāikati rusulan wamina l-nāsi inna l-laha samīʿun baṣīru God chooses messengers from among the angels and from among men. God is all hearing, all seeing 76 یَعۡلَمُ مَا بَیۡنَ أَیۡدِیهِمۡ وَمَا خَلۡفَهُمۡۚ وَإِلَى ٱللَّهِ تُرۡجَعُ ٱلۡأُمُورُ ۝٧٦ yaʿlamu mā bayna aydīhim wamā khalfahum wa-ilā l-lahi tur'jaʿu l-umūr He knows what lies before and behind them. All matters return to Him 77 یَـٰۤأَیُّهَا ٱلَّذِینَ ءَامَنُوا۟ ٱرۡكَعُوا۟ وَ̅ٱ̅سۡ̅جُ̅دُ̅و̅ا۟̅ وَٱعۡبُدُوا۟ رَبَّكُمۡ وَٱفۡعَلُوا۟ ٱلۡخَیۡرَ لَعَلَّكُمۡ تُفۡلِحُونَ ۝٧٧ ۩ yāayyuhā alladhīna āmanū ir'kaʿū wa-us'judū wa-uʿ'budū rabbakum wa-if'ʿalū l-khayra laʿallakum tuf'liḥūn Believers, bow down, prostrate yourselves, worship your Lord, and do good so that you may succeed
78 وَجَـٰهِدُوا۟ فِی ٱللَّهِ حَقَّ جِهَادِهِۦۚ هُوَ ٱجۡتَبَىٰكُمۡ وَمَا جَعَلَ عَلَیۡكُمۡ فِی ٱلدِّینِ مِنۡ حَرَجࣲۚ مِّلَّةَ أَبِیكُمۡ إِبۡرَ ٰهِیمَۚ هُوَ سَمَّىٰكُمُ ٱلۡمُسۡلِمِینَ مِن قَبۡلُ وَفِی هَـٰذَا لِیَكُونَ ٱلرَّسُولُ شَهِیدًا عَلَیۡكُمۡ وَتَكُونُوا۟ شُهَدَاۤءَ عَلَى ٱلنَّاسِۚ فَأَقِیمُوا۟ ٱلصَّلَوٰةَ وَءَاتُوا۟ ٱلزَّكَوٰةَ وَٱعۡتَصِمُوا۟ بِٱللَّهِ هُوَ مَوۡلَىٰكُمۡۖ فَنِعۡمَ ٱلۡمَوۡلَىٰ وَنِعۡمَ ٱلنَّصِیرُ ۝٧٨ wajāhidū fī l-lahi ḥaqqa jihādihi huwa ij'tabākum wamā jaʿala ʿalaykum fī l-dīni min ḥarajin millata abīkum ib'rāhīma huwa sammākumu l-mus'limīna min qablu wafī hādhā liyakūna l-rasūlu shahīdan ʿalaykum watakūnū shuhadāa ʿalā l-nāsi fa-aqīmū l-ṣalata waātū l-zakata wa-iʿ'taṣimū bil-lahi huwa mawlākum faniʿ'ma l-mawlā waniʿ'ma l-naṣīr Strive hard for God as is His due: He has chosen you and placed no hardship in your religion, the faith of your forefather Abraham. God has called you Muslims––both in the past and in this [message]––so that the Messenger can bear witness about you and so that you can bear witness about other people. So keep up the prayer, give the prescribed alms, and seek refuge in God: He is your protector––an excellent protector and an excellent helper
